Bexie is a modern diminutive form derived from 'Bex,' itself a short form of 'Beatrix' or 'Rebecca.' 'Beatrix' originates from Latin meaning 'she who brings happiness' or 'blessed,' while 'Rebecca' in Hebrew means 'to tie, bind.' Historically, Bexie is considered a playful, affectionate nickname representing youthful protection and charm.

Cultural Significance of Bexie

Though Bexie is a contemporary and affectionate diminutive, it carries the cultural weight of its root names like Beatrix and Rebecca. Beatrix, known for literary and royal ties, has long symbolized happiness and blessings. Rebecca, a biblical matriarch, signifies binding and devotion. Bexie merges these influences into a modern, personable identity, often used in English-speaking cultures as a term of endearment.

Beatrix Potter

English writer and illustrator famous for children's books like 'The Tale of Peter Rabbit.'

Rebecca Nurse

Prominent figure in the Salem witch trials, remembered for her integrity and tragic fate.

Beatrix of the Netherlands

Queen of the Netherlands from 1980 to 2013, known for her progressive reign.

Rebecca West

British author and journalist, noted for her feminist works and political commentary.

Beatrix von Storch

German politician and member of the European Parliament with conservative affiliations.

Rebecca De Mornay

American actress known for roles in films like 'Risky Business' and 'The Hand That Rocks the Cradle.'
